Y-shaped terminals, also called fork terminals or cold-pressed terminals, are short metal tubes connected to flat forks and used to connect wires to screws and studs. The crimped tube end or barrel end is a hollow tube, and the stranded wire can be inserted and crimped. The contact or connection end is a flat fork with a center hole that connects to a stud or bolt. Ring terminals are insulated or non-insulated. Y-type terminals are mainly used in electrical panel connection, electric control power distribution, relay protection, terminal block connection, wiring harness connection, etc. It is convenient to pull and plug and realize the chain bridge connection easily. The terminal materials are mostly brass, phosphor copper, beryllium copper, etc. Brass has good ductility, stamping, electroplating, and corrosion resistance, and it is mostly used in various complex cold-drawing, deep-drawing hardware, radiators, automotive connectors, terminals, relays, buttons, battery shrapnel and other industries . Phosphor bronze has good fatigue resistance and can be used for electrical and mechanical materials. The reliability is higher than that of general copper alloy products. Beryllium copper is an alloy with good comprehensive mechanical, physical and chemical properties. After quenching and tempering, it has high strength, elasticity, wear resistance, fatigue resistance and heat resistance. At the same time, beryllium copper also has high Electrical conductivity, thermal conductivity, cold resistance and non-magnetic, no sparks when hit, easy to weld and braze, excellent corrosion resistance in the atmosphere, fresh water and sea water. In terms of price, brass is the cheapest, followed by phosphor bronze, and beryllium copper is the most expensive.

The material has a decisive influence on the performance of the terminal. To choose a suitable and cost-effective terminal material requires very professional material knowledge.
